I'm not sure why this is hard. I tried out some Firefox Mobile apps and now I want to remove them. Here's what I've tried:

I've gone to Menu > Tools > Apps. A screen displays my apps. Tapping one opens it. Long press SELECTS it (it gives me the option to cut, copy, search, or share the app's name). Long press does not give me the option to remove the app.

I've also tried clicking "Browse the Firefox Marketplace" button and going to the "My Apps" section. I tried this from mobile first and it directed me to make a new username and password. After doing so, it always returned an error "The server is under extreme load."

I successfully made a marketplace account from my desktop browser but the My Apps section shows "You have no apps"

So, how can I remove these apps that I'm done with?

Chosen solution

Thanks, but I'm actually using Firefox Mobile on Android 4.4.2 KitKat, not Firefox OS.

I was finally able to remove each app apps by pressing and holding the icon in the app drawer then dragging it to the uninstall button.

Uninstall did not work from these locations:

  • The home screen (long press gave option to remove icon but not uninstall)
  • The "Your Apps" screen in Firefox (long press gave option to cut/copy app's name)
  • The "My Apps" section of the Firefox marketplace (said "You have no apps")
  • The app's screen in Firefox Marketplace (Showed a "Launch" button but no "Uninstall" button")

It appears that the only way to uninstall a Firefox app on Android is through the Android's app management. It would be much more intuitive if the apps could be uninstalled from Firefox Marketplace just like the Play Store, or from "Your Apps" in Firefox Mobile.
